Total synthesis of a pepstatin analog incorporating two trifluoromethyl hydroxymethylene isosteres (Tfm-GABOB) and evaluation of Tfm-GABOB containing peptides as inhibitors of HIV-1 protease and MMP-9
Panzeri Walter;
2001
Abstract
We describe the asymmetric total synthesis of a trifluoromethyl (Tfm) analogue of the aspartate protease inhibitor pepstatin incorporating two gamma-Tfm-gamma-amino-beta-hydroxybutyric acid (gamma-Tfm-GABOB) units instead of the natural statine units. The title compound as well as several Tfm-substituted precursors were tested as inhibitors of HIV-1 protease and Gelatinase B (MMP-9) © 2001 Elsevier Science Ltd.
